Alright, Alright, Enough Banter. How Do I Buy These Bonds Already?
Hold your horses (or should I say, longhorns?). Before you go wild with your newfound bond enthusiasm, remember: investing involves real money and potential risks. This ain't Monopoly money, folks. So, here's the real talk:
Tip: Pause whenever something stands out.![]()
- Do Your Homework: Not the dusty textbook kind, but the research online, ask questions, talk to a financial advisor kind. Understand the different types of bonds, their risks, and how they fit your goals. Remember, knowledge is power, even in the (slightly boring) world of bonds.
- Open a Brokerage Account: Think of it as your personal bond vault. Wells Fargo offers various account options, so pick one that suits your investing style and, you know, doesn't require a horse and buggy to access.
- Fund Your Account: This is where the real money comes in. Be sure you're comfortable with the amount you're investing and don't max out your credit card for bonds (trust me, that's not a good look).
- Browse the Bond Buffet: Wells Fargo offers a variety of bonds, so explore your options. Do you want the stability of government bonds or the potentially higher returns of corporate bonds? Remember, flavor is subjective (and so are investment choices).
- Place Your Order: This is the moment of truth! Hit that buy button with confidence (and maybe a sprinkle of nervous laughter, it's normal).
